The Irvington Vikings will take on the Deer Valley Wolverines at 4:00 p.m. on Tuesday. Irvington will be strutting in after a win while Deer Valley will be coming in after a defeat.
Last Thursday, Irvington made easy work of Tennyson and carried off a 22-3 victory. The win made it back-to-back victories for the Vikings.
Ixayana Vera was a major factor while hitting and pitching. On the mound, she pitched two innings while giving up no earned runs off one hit. That one hit allowed gave her a new career-low. She was even better at the plate, going 3-for-4 with three stolen bases, four runs, and four RBI. The dominant performance also gave her a new career-high in doubles (two).

In other batting news, Maya Briones was a standout: she scored four runs and stole a base while going 3-for-4. The dominant performance gave her a new career-high in runs. Another player making a difference was Gurleen Sidhu, who scored three runs and stole a base while getting on base in all five of her plate appearances.
Irvington always had someone on base and finished the game having posted an OBP of .756.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Tennyson only posted an OBP of .324.
Meanwhile, while it was Deer Valley who put the first points on the board on Thursday, it was Washington who put up more. Deer Valley lost 16-4 to Washington.
Braelyn Valdez was cooking despite her team's loss, scoring two runs and stealing Four bases. Valdez is crushing it when it comes to stolen bases: she's snagged at least three every time she's taken the field this season. Rosalyn Zermeno was another key player, scoring a run and stealing Three bases. while going 1-for-2.
Deer Valley now has a losing record of 1-2. As for Irvington, they now have a winning record of 2-1.
